'''Horace James Cohen''' (6 May 1906 – 14 March 1958) was an English [athlete](/source/Athletics_(sport)) who competed at the [1928 Summer Olympics](/source/1928_Summer_Olympics).<ref>{{cite web|url=http://www.sports-reference.com/olympics/athletes/co/james-cohen-1.html |title=Profile |website=sports-reference.com|arch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20121103230015/http://www.sports-reference.com/olympics/athletes/co/james-cohen-1.html |archive-date=3 November 2012 }}</ref><ref>{{cite web|url=https://www.olympedia.org/athletes/64826 |title=Biographical Information |website=Olympedia |access-date=5 January 2025}}</ref>

== Biography ==
Cohen was educated at [Trinity Hall, Cambridge](/source/Trinity_Hall%2C_Cambridge).<ref>{{cite news |url=https://www.britishnewspaperarchive.co.uk/viewer/bl/0000989/19261203/199/0010 |title=Oxford and Cambridge relay races |work=Oxford Chronicle and Reading Gazette |date=3 December 1926 |via=British Newspaper Archive|url-access=subscription |access-date=18 April 2025}}</ref>

At the 1928 Olympic Games in Amsterdam. he finished 39th in the [Olympic long jump event](/source/Athletics_at_the_1928_Summer_Olympics_-_Men's_long_jump).

Cohen became the [national long jump champion](/source/List_of_British_champions_in_long_jump) after winning the British [AAA Championships](/source/AAA_Championships) title at the [1929 AAA Championships](/source/1929_AAA_Championships).<ref>{{cite news |url=https://www.britishnewspaperarchive.co.uk/viewer/bl/0001034/19290707/331/0023 |title=Foreigners held at Bay |work=Reynolds's Newspaper |date=7 July 1929 |via=British Newspaper Archive|url-access=subscription |access-date=5 January 2025 }}</ref><ref>{{cite news |url=https://www.britishnewspaperarchive.co.uk/viewer/bl/0003213/19290708/303/0014 |title=AAA Championships |work=Daily News (London)  |date=8 July 1929 |via=British Newspaper Archive|url-access=subscription |access-date=5 January 2025 }}</ref><ref>{{cite web|url=https://www.nuts.org.uk/Champs/AAA/index.htm |title=AAA, WAAA and National Championships Medallists |website=National Union of Track Statisticians |access-date=5 January 2025 }}</ref>

At the [1930 British Empire Games](/source/1930_British_Empire_Games) he won the silver medal with the English relay team in the 4×110 yards competition. In the long jump contest he finished sixth.

He died in [Westminster](/source/Westminster).
